Coastal Energy Announces Operations Update

Coastal Energy Company (the "Company" or "Coastal") (TSX-V: CEN)
(AIM: CEO), an independent exploration and production company with
assets in Thailand, announces an update of its operations in the
Gulf of Thailand.
The Bua Ban A-06 well was drilled to a total depth of 7,584 feet
TVD and encountered approximately 40 feet of net pay with 17.5%
porosity in the Lower Oligocene reservoir. The well was completed
using an electric submersible pump and is currently producing
approximately 800 bopd. The Miocene section of the Bua Ban A-03
well has been completed and is currently producing approximately 80
bopd. The performance of the A-03 is currently being evaluated. Two
further wells, the Bua Ban A-04 and A-07, are currently being
drilled and completed, and then production testing can begin.
The four wells at Songkhla A continue to perform in line with
modeled rates and the Company's total offshore production is now
approximately 11,800 bopd. The Company's total combined production,
including 2,000 boepd from the Sinphuhorm gas field, is
approximately 13,800 boepd.
The Company has extended its rig contract on the Atwood
Vicksburg through June 30, 2011 on terms similar to the current
contract.
